First of all, deceitful and misleading advertisement! When you google 'Alcatraz tour' or even just 'Alcatraz', you get "www.AlcatrazTickets.com" in the Sponsored Link box (at the top) and it says it's "The Source".. Total Bull.

AlcatrazTickets.com is NOT THE SOURCE. If you want to visit Alcatraz, go to the REAL SOURCE: www.alcatrazcruises.com
This proves alcatraztickets.com, operated by Alcatraz Media, Inc., (looks like it owns many shoddy tour sites such as ZZTours.com) is just a RIPOFF web site MASQUERADING AS THE SOURCE, charging customers MORE and ripping of customers with their most EGREGIOUS NO REFUND policy!!

This bring up to the REAL ISSUE with this company: their most egregious ABSOLUTELY NO REFUND and NO CANCELLATION policy. If you make a reservation through this company, what you get is a reservation for tour ticket that can ONLY be picked up by exact same person at the exact same time when you made the reservation. There is ABSOLUTELY NO FLEXIBILITY whatsoever: you can not cancel; you can not change; you can not give or sell the reservation. (BTW, the real original site that I mentioned above allows cancellation if the request is made 72 hours before)

The most disgusting thing about this company is their customer relation and attitude to customers. Here goes our real experience with this company. We had mistakenly placed an reservation order for two tickets. Obviously, we requested a cancellation and refund right away. (BTW, the reservation was for a tour 1 month away) Not surprisingly, the answer was no.

We later found out that the 'NO' was as in 'we have NO intention to resolving this issue reasonably with respect'. Their customer service phone line was absolutely RUDE and IMPOLITE. Our second email inquiry got no answer. We had this most extreme customer experience with this company and that is why we actually found out so many details on the business side of Alcatraz tour.

The conclusion: AVOID. BEWARE. LET OTHERS KNOW OF this deceiving ripoff web tour site.

#12 Consumer Suggestion

Always read the fine print

AUTHOR: Laieesha - (U.S.A.)

POSTED: Monday, July 13, 2009

After some research and asking some people, here's my two cents...

Alcatraz Cruises, the official source for the Alcatraz tickets, is not at all affiliated with Alcatraz Media. They are merely a tour company, but they do not have any contract with Alcatraz Cruises (as many other tour companies do). What they do is tell you that the tickets are a certain price, but what they're doing is hiking up the price and saying you can get it at a "discounted rate", when really, you are paying $10 or more per ticket. That's the rip-off part.

However, in the fine print (well, it's not really a fine print because they disclose this information BEFORE you even give the credit card) they do state that you will see 2 transactions on your credit card - one from Alcatraz Media and one from Alcatraz Cruises. What they do is take your information, go on the Alcatraz Cruises website, and book the tickets. So Alcatraz Cruises charges the credit card the regular rate, and Alcatraz Media charges their fees. Many people agree to this without reading them first, but technically, it's still legal and binding.

I can't say anything about the customer service. You may have just been talking to the wrong person. To avoid this "rip-off", always check several websites before booking tickets - any tickets. Look for the cheapest offers if you don't/can't find the OFFICIAL website. Of course, it's better if you actually book through the official website. As for the customer service, if you feel the agent is not giving satisfactory service or solution, always ask for a supervisor or a manager and explain the situation. A lot of companies can be flexible with their policies. Just remember, 'You can catch more flies with honey than with vinegar'. Be patient when talking to anyone because you may just get what you want/need that way rather than being irate.

Again, just my two cents...

#7 Consumer Comment

Legal Notice

AUTHOR: Alcatraz - (U.S.A.)

POSTED: Wednesday, December 24, 2008

Notice:

Please take notice that Alcatraz Media, Inc. (Alcatraz) has initiated an action in the Superior Court of the State of Arizona, in the County of Maricopa, Case No. CV 2008-028286 (the Arizona Action). In the Arizona Action, Alcatraz seeks to subpoena Xcentric Ventures, LLC for your contact information, IP address information, information regarding others requesting your information, and any other messages that you have posted on the website Rip Off Report, www.ripoffreport.com, about Alcatraz or anything else.

Alcatraz seeks this information in connection with an action pending against you in the Superior Court of Gwinnett County, Georgia, titled Alcatraz Media, Inc. v. John Doe, Civil Action No. 08-A-06685-3.

Xcentric Ventures, LLC has opposed the subpoena. Alcatraz will file a Motion to Compel. The Arizona Court will then determine whether Xcentric Ventures, LLC is obligated to produce the requested information.

You have a right to file and serve a response to the requests anonymously. If you intend to file and serve a response, please do so, or notify us of your intent to do so, as soon as possible.
